As technology continues to evolve, software testing must keep pace to ensure that applications meet user requirements and deliver high-quality experiences. With the rapid growth of new technologies, new tools and techniques are emerging in software testing. In this article, we’ll explore five of the most important software testing trends you need to know about in 2023.
- Artificial Intelligence and Machine Learning: Artificial Intelligence (AI) and Machine Learning (ML) are becoming increasingly important in software testing. AI can automate repetitive and time-consuming tasks, such as regression testing, freeing up testers to focus on more complex tasks. ML can also be used to identify patterns in testing data and predict potential problems before they occur.
- Continuous Integration and Continuous Delivery: Continuous Integration (CI) and Continuous Delivery (CD) are becoming increasingly popular as development teams strive for faster and more efficient delivery of software releases. CI and CD involve automating the build, testing, and deployment process to make sure software is delivered faster and with higher quality.
- Test Automation: Test automation is becoming more prevalent as organizations look for ways to reduce testing time and costs while improving software quality. Automated tests can be run quickly and repeatedly, which can help identify problems earlier in the development process and reduce the risk of bugs being introduced into production.
- Test-Driven Development: Test-Driven Development (TDD) is a software development technique where tests are written before code. This helps ensure that code meets the requirements and reduces the likelihood of bugs being introduced. TDD can be used in conjunction with test automation to provide even greater benefits.
- Mobile Testing: With the growing use of mobile devices, mobile testing has become increasingly important. Mobile testing involves testing applications on a variety of mobile devices and operating systems to ensure that they work as expected and deliver a good user experience.
In conclusion, software testing is becoming increasingly complex and sophisticated as organizations strive to deliver high-quality software. By being aware of these five trends, you’ll be better equipped to manage software testing in 2023 and beyond.